how to put QNX 6.3 on my Audrey
putting the newest version of QNX on the Audrey

New Messagehow to put QNX 6.3 on my Audrey (modified 0 times) storemike
Profile
I see the most recent version of QNX is 6.3 It has a newer version of Voyager and maybe better USB support. Can anyone point me to a "How To" for putting it on my Audrey? I've put an image on it using a flash card, so I just need to know how to create the flash image from QNX. I've posted this question on OpenQNX.org, too, but figure the answer I hear here may be easier to digest.

It's a good question, but I wouldn't count on being able to put 6.3 "on" Audrey. To my knowledge, no one ever got any other operating system onto the Audrey, which is based on QNX 6.0.

Having said that, it is quite possible to run apps from 6.1 on the Audrey by updating some of the libraries, and in some cases mounting directories from 6.1 on the Audrey via a network. I image the same sort of thing might be possible for other versions of QNX, but judging from the lack of activity here lately, it looks like most of this sort of hacking activity has stopped. Personally, I still use my Audreys all the time, but as dedicated MP3 players running phjuke.
